ST. GABRIEL, La. (AP) St. Gabriel Police Chief Kevin says his department has opened a homicide investigation after finding the charred remains of a human body in a pasture.
Ambeau tells The Advocate that the body was found around 2 p.m. Wednesday near La. Highway 141.
He said it is unclear how long the body was there before it was discovered.
Ambeau declined to state the gender of the deceased, saying only that the body appears to be that of an adult.
Detectives from Baton Rouge and East Baton Rouge Parish Sheriff's Office are assisting St. Gabriel police with the investigation.
